Every Portland–Santa Ana quote is built fresh: distance and wind factor, fuel costs at both ends, landing and handling fees, and live aircraft positioning. The figure shown is a guide; we confirm a firm price against live availability.

Observed traffic makes this a weekday route with afternoon departures: departures cluster on Mon, most often around 17:00 UTC.
Portland→Santa Ana runs about 4 minutes longer, which is the prevailing wind rather than the distance.
Tue is the quietest day we observe on this pairing, which is usually when an aircraft is easiest to source at short notice.
| Direction | Departures observed | Typical block | Fastest seen | Aircraft observed |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Portland → Santa Ana | 36 | 126 min | 99 min | Cessna Citation Latitude (14), Bombardier Challenger (3), Bombardier Global 7000/7500 (3), Cessna Citation Ultra (2) |
| Santa Ana → Portland | 29 | 122 min | — | Cessna Citation Latitude (12), Cessna Citation Longitude (4), Bombardier Global 7000/7500 (3), Gulfstream G650 (2) |
65 movements observed, 2025-08-17 to 2026-08-16.
| Portland International Airport | John Wayne Orange County International Airport | |
|---|---|---|
| Code | KPDX / PDX | KSNA / SNA |
| Longest hard runway | 11,000 ft | 5,700 ft |
| Surface | Asphalt | Asphalt |
| Field elevation | 31 ft | 56 ft |
